For what values (cases) of the variables the expression does not exist: a/2x−4 (That equation is a fraction)

Mathematics
1 answer:
Dmitry_Shevchenko [17]4 years ago
3 0

Answer:

When x=2 the expression is undefined

Step-by-step explanation:

When the denominator is zero, the expression is undefined

2x-4 =0

2x=4

x=4/2

x=2

When x=2 the expression is undefined

The formula for the circumference of a circle is c=2 pie r. Use this formula to write a formula for the radius of a circle
Aleks04 [339]

Answer:

radius = C / 2π :)

Step-by-step explanation:

The circumference is 2πr, right?

Let's put this information into an equation :)

C = 2πr

Now, we can simply divide both sides by 2π here to isolate r (the radius) by itself, because that's what we want! (Something equal to the radius)

C / 2π = r
